Tahira Zera

طاہرہ زیرہ

Tahira means pure, chaste, virtuous. Zera means seed, grain, particle. Together, Tahira Zera means pure seed or virtuous grain.

History / Notes

Tahira connects to Islamic purity. Zera comes from Arabic ذرة (Dhurra) meaning a small seed or atom. The Quran mentions that nothing is hidden from Allah, not even the weight of an atom. Like a pure seed that grows into a beautiful plant, the name suggests a daughter of pure potential who will flourish.
